Corolla is slloooooooooooooooooooooooooooow though. I get it, these aren't rocket ships... But hol-eee-fawk is that thing slow, and it gets noticeably worse as the battery depletes.

This quote from Car and Driver pretty much sums it up...
The 2ZR-FXE 1.8-liter four tries its best to stay in the background, but accelerating at any rate higher than tepid requires rpm to meet CVT for an unholy battle in which there are no winners. The Corolla Hybrid begrudgingly dispatches the quarter-mile in 16.9 seconds at 80 mph.
